    For anyone having issues with getting their email on the Storm utilizing T-Mobile's network.

    I just recently moved over to the T-Mobile network, and I was loving it except for the fact that I could not get a T-Mobile blackberry email set up, nor add or remove accounts from the T-Mobile site or on my Blackberry. Frustrated, I contacted T-Mobile and after many attempts to resolve the situation, I was transferred to RIM.

    Long story short, today I have my T-Mobile blackberry email, as well as the ability to add and remove accounts on T-Mobile's website. If you are having the same issues, please contact T-Mobile advise them of your issue and ask to be transferred to RIM.

    After a few separate conversations with them, and no resolve I completed their survey. Today I received a follow up call to help resolve my issue. I explained that I wanted to create my T-Mobile blackberry email and I was having issues. Turns out Verizon still had some hold over the phone, she worked her magic and helped me resend my service books and Voila!!! I'm officially running a happy Storm, functioning beautifully on the T-Mobile network.

    IMPORTANT: DO NOT call RIM directly, as they will charge $50.00. Contact T-Mobile, advise them of the situation and ask to be transferred to RIM.
